Shareholder approval for Sailun Jinyu name change

The vast majority of Sailun Jinyu Group shareholders have approved the adoption of a new company name and changes to the company’s articles of association. Votes held during an extraordinary meeting of shareholders on 12 October resulted in a 99.1 per cent turnout in favour of both measures. The tyre maker will thus adopt the name Sailun Group Co., Ltd.

Sailun Jinyu joins Cooper Tire in GRT joint venture

In 2016, Cooper Tire & Rubber invested some US$93 million to acquire a 65 per cent shareholding in Qingdao Ge Rui Da Rubber Co., Ltd (GRT). The remaining 35 per cent share in the China-based truck and bus radial manufacturing operation was retained by Qingdao Yiyuan Investment Co., Ltd. (QYI), however QYI is now selling its stake in the business. Sailun Jinyu Group Co., Ltd. has signed a share transfer agreement with QYI to acquire its 35 per cent interest in GRT for RMB 220 million (£24.4 million, US$32.0 million), subject to government approval.

Offtake agreement: Sailun Vietnam making TBR tyres for Cooper Tire

Under a new multi-year manufacturing offtake agreement, the Sailun tyre plant in Vietnam will produce truck and bus radial (TBR) tyres for Cooper Tire & Rubber. Tyres produced for Cooper in the Sailun Vietnam Co., Ltd. plant will be manufactured under the Roadmaster, Dean and Starfire brand names and be sold in global markets. Cooper says the offtake agreement gives it a “third global source of TBR tyre production to meet growing customer needs.”

Sailun Jinyu reorganises UK distribution strategy with new Viking, Bond deals

Two of Sailun Jinyu International Europe’s tyre brands will now be distributed by wholesalers Viking Wholesaler Tyres and Bond International following a major strategic review of its UK distribution operations. The manufacturer pronounced itself “delighted to announce a number of enhancements and improvements” for its portfolio, which includes the Sailun, Jinyu, Blacklion, and Rovelo brands. The new strategy has become effective immediately, SJI Europe added.

Sailun Jinyu anticipates RMB 50 million loss in Q1 2017

The bottom line at China’s Sailun Jinyu Group Co Ltd took a hit in the first quarter of 2017. According to preliminary statistics provided by its financial department, the tyre maker anticipates a net loss attributable to shareholders in the vicinity of RMB 50 million (-£5.65 million). In the same three-month period a year earlier, the company reported a net profit of RMB 95.16 million (£10.76 million).

Kirkby Tyres matching Sailun, Double Coin TBR products to evolving market

UK wholesaler and specialist in commercial vehicle products Kirkby Tyres continues to leverage its exclusive distribution deals in order to deliver the right tyres to the UK’s evolving commercial vehicle segment. The Speke, Liverpool based company has exclusive distribution agreements with Double Coin, Sailun and Longmarch, and these relationships are allowing it to fulfil customer requirements. “We believe that long-standing business relationships are essential,” Kirkby’s spokesman told Tyres & Accessories. “It is through such relationships that we are able to offer our customers assurance of quality, continuity of supply and a full manufacturers’ warranty.”

First TBR tyre produced in Sailun’s Vietnam plant

Sailun Jinyu Group reports that the first all-steel TBR tyre was manufactured in its new factory in Vietnam on 24 November. In announcing the news, the China-based tyre maker notes that it decided to erect a second plant at its Sailun (Vietnam) Co., Ltd. site in order to combat the tariffs in place in the USA. It began work on the factory on 14 March 2016 and produced the first tyre just over eight months later.

Gareth Passmore appointed Sailun Jinyu International president for Europe

Sailun Jinyu International (SJI) has appointed Gareth Passmore as its president for Europe. He replaces Martin West, who has been appointed global president of the SJI Speciality Tire Group. Passmore will be responsible for all operations throughout Europe of the four brands within the Sailun Jinyu Group portfolio – Sailun, Jinyu, Black Lion and Rovelo. He will join Sailun on 1 December 2016, and be based at the SJI European Operations Centre in Birmingham, after relocating to the UK.

Sailun appoints business development manager for East Europe

Sailun Tyres (Europe) has appointed Janis Amolins as its business development manager for East Europe. Amolins will be responsible for the sales and development of the Sailun Jinyu Group’s portfolio of four brands for Europe: Sailun, Jinyu, Black Lion and Rovelo. He joins the Sailun team with immediate effect.
